About Amcor PLC

Amcor is a global plastics packaging behemoth, with global sales of USD 14.5 billion in fiscal 2022 following the acquisition of Bemis in 2019. Amcor's operations span over 40 countries globally and include significant emerging-market exposure equating to circa 20% of sales. Amcor's capabilities span flexible and rigid plastic packaging, which sell into defensive food, beverage, healthcare, household, and personal-care end markets.

About Enovix Corporation

Enovix designs and manufactures advanced silicon-anode lithium-ion batteries. Its technology aims to provide high energy density and improved performance for mobile devices and consumer electronics.
